Solution for 5x^2+12x-144=0 equation:


Simplifying
5x2 + 12x + -144 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-144 + 12x + 5x2 = 0

Solving
-144 + 12x + 5x2 = 0

Solving for variable 'x'.

Begin completing the square.  Divide all terms by
5 the coefficient of the squared term: 

Divide each side by '5'.
-28.8 + 2.4x + x2 = 0

Move the constant term to the right:

Add '28.8' to each side of the equation.
-28.8 + 2.4x + 28.8 + x2 = 0 + 28.8

Reorder the terms:
-28.8 + 28.8 + 2.4x + x2 = 0 + 28.8

Combine like terms: -28.8 + 28.8 = 0.0
0.0 + 2.4x + x2 = 0 + 28.8
2.4x + x2 = 0 + 28.8

Combine like terms: 0 + 28.8 = 28.8
2.4x + x2 = 28.8

The x term is 2.4x.  Take half its coefficient (1.2).
Square it (1.44) and add it to both sides.

Add '1.44' to each side of the equation.
2.4x + 1.44 + x2 = 28.8 + 1.44

Reorder the terms:
1.44 + 2.4x + x2 = 28.8 + 1.44

Combine like terms: 28.8 + 1.44 = 30.24
1.44 + 2.4x + x2 = 30.24

Factor a perfect square on the left side:
(x + 1.2)(x + 1.2) = 30.24

Calculate the square root of the right side: 5.499090834

Break this problem into two subproblems by setting 
(x + 1.2) equal to 5.499090834 and -5.499090834.

Subproblem 1

x + 1.2 = 5.499090834 Simplifying x + 1.2 = 5.499090834 Reorder the terms: 1.2 + x = 5.499090834 Solving 1.2 + x = 5.499090834 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1.2' to each side of the equation. 1.2 + -1.2 + x = 5.499090834 + -1.2 Combine like terms: 1.2 + -1.2 = 0.0 0.0 + x = 5.499090834 + -1.2 x = 5.499090834 + -1.2 Combine like terms: 5.499090834 + -1.2 = 4.299090834 x = 4.299090834 Simplifying x = 4.299090834

Subproblem 2

x + 1.2 = -5.499090834 Simplifying x + 1.2 = -5.499090834 Reorder the terms: 1.2 + x = -5.499090834 Solving 1.2 + x = -5.499090834 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1.2' to each side of the equation. 1.2 + -1.2 + x = -5.499090834 + -1.2 Combine like terms: 1.2 + -1.2 = 0.0 0.0 + x = -5.499090834 + -1.2 x = -5.499090834 + -1.2 Combine like terms: -5.499090834 + -1.2 = -6.699090834 x = -6.699090834 Simplifying x = -6.699090834

Solution

The solution to the problem is based on the solutions from the subproblems. x = {4.299090834, -6.699090834}
